What is the purpose of the rectifier assembly in an alternator?

However, the electrical devices in a car require direct current electrical energy. The electrical energy passes through a device called a rectifier, which is made up of six or more diodes. The rectifier converts the alternating current energy produced by the alternator into direct current energy the automobile can use.

What is the purpose of a rectifier in an AC charging system?

A rectifier transforms alternating current (AC) into direct current (DC). Its normal function is charging batteries and keeping them in optimum conditions while, at the same time, providing DC power for other loads.

What do diodes do in an alternator?

What Do Diodes Do in an Alternator? Diodes are used within the process of rectification, or changing an AC flow into DC. This is possible because diodes only allow current to flow in one direction. AC, or alternating current, includes current flowing both forward and backward, creating a full sine wave.

What is the difference between rectifier and battery charger?

Most chargers are alternating current powered. Batteries are direct current, a rectifier is needed to effectively redirect one path of the alternating current so that direct current is applied to battery being charged.

Does a car alternator produce AC or DC?

Car batteries operate on one-way direct current (DC) electricity, while alternators output alternating current (AC) electricity, which occasionally flows in reverse. [6] So prior to going to the voltage regulator, power intended for the battery goes through a diode rectifier to turn into DC.

What causes alternator rectifier failure?

Because of the substantial load handled by the alternator, the rectifier diodes fail because of overheating, overloading or because of poor connection between the alternator output and the battery positive terminal. Leaky or shorted alternator diodes can cause rapid changes in the output voltage of the charging system.

Can an alternator with a bad diode still charge the battery?

If only one or two diodes have failed, the alternator may still produce enough current to meet the vehicle's electrical needs, but it may not be enough to keep up with higher loads or keep the battery fully charged.

What happens when a diode goes bad?

A bad (opened) diode does not allow current to flow in either direction. A multimeter will display OL in both directions when the diode is opened. A shorted diode has the same voltage drop reading (approximately 0.4 V) in both directions.
